BAFTA Kids LAUNCHES ITS YOUNG PRESENTER COMPETITION

The British Academy of Film and Television Arts has today launched its first ever BAFTA Kids Young Presenter Competition.

The competition aims to find an exciting new young presenter, aged between 7 and 14. The lucky winner will get the once-in-a-lifetime experience of hosting BAFTA’s behind-the-scenes coverage at the British Academy Children’s Awards on 20 November at The Roundhouse in Camden, London.

To enter the competition, children are invited to submit a short video of no more than two minutes, which shows them interviewing someone they would like to give an award to. This might be a teacher, parent, brother, sister or friend.

In the video, the presenter should introduce the person receiving the award, ask them three questions, and conclude with explaining why their recipient deserves an award. Each video should include the line “reporting for BAFTA Kids” either at the start or end of the film.

An independent jury, comprising some of the most well known presenters in children’s television, will select the winner. The jury will be looking for someone who is friendly and engaging, with a real passion for presenting.

The deadline for entries is 6 October and short listed finalists for the next stage will be notified on 10 October.
